In Fig. 4.170, `A B C D` is a trapezium in which `A B∥ D C` and `A B=2\ D C` . Determine the ratio of the areas of ` A O B` and ` C O D` . (FIGURE)

Text Solution

Verified by Experts

In `triangleAOB and triangleCOD`.
`angle1=angle2` ( vertically opposite angles)
`angle3=angle4` (alternate angles as AB||DC)
`triangleAOB~triangleCOD` (AA corollary)
`(ar(triangleAOB))/(ar(triangleCOD))=(AB^(2))/(CD^(2))`
( ratio of areas of two similar triangles is equal to the ratio of squares of their corresponding sides)
`((2CD)^(2))/(CD^(2))` ( AB= 2CD, given)
`(4CD^(2))/(CD^(2))=4/1`
`ar(triangleAOB): ar(triangleCOD) 4:1`
